Cultural festivals have long been a cornerstone of communal life in Ebiraland, a region in Nigeria known for its rich heritage and vibrant traditions. These festivals, deeply rooted in history and tradition, serve as a conduit for the transmission of values, beliefs, and customs from one generation to the next. However, in an era of rapid globalization and technological advancement, there is a pressing need to modernize these cultural celebrations to ensure their relevance and sustainability. This article explores the importance of modernizing cultural festivals in Ebiraland, focusing on the benefits of integrating contemporary elements while preserving the essence of traditional practices.

Preserving Heritage in a Modern Context.

Modernization does not mean abandoning tradition; rather, it involves adapting cultural practices to contemporary contexts. In Ebiraland, festivals such as the Eche-Ane festival, which celebrates the harvest season, and the Eku’echi festival, a rite of passage for boys, hold significant historical and cultural value.

By incorporating modern elements, such as digital archiving, multimedia presentations, and interactive exhibits, these festivals can attract younger generations and foster a deeper appreciation for their heritage.

Enhancing Economic Opportunities.

Modernizing cultural festivals can also create substantial economic opportunities for the local community. By integrating technology and social media, these festivals can reach a wider audience, attracting tourists and cultural enthusiasts from around the world. This influx of visitors can boost the local economy through increased demand for accommodation, food, and cultural products. Moreover, the promotion of Ebiraland’s cultural festivals on digital platforms can attract sponsorships and partnerships, providing additional financial support for the preservation and enhancement of these events.

Addressing Contemporary Issues.

Modern cultural festivals can also serve as platforms to address contemporary social issues. By integrating themes such as environmental sustainability, gender equality, and social justice into festival narratives and activities, organizers can raise awareness and promote positive change. For example, incorporating environmental conservation efforts into the Eche-Ane festival can highlight the importance of sustainable agricultural practices.
